3 colored sides = 8, 2 colored sides = 4*(a+b+c-6), 1 colored side = 2*[(a-2)*(b-2)+(b-2)*(c-2)+(a-2)*(c-2)], 0 colored side = (a-2)*((b-2)*(c-2) these apply only when each side is cut.
If you visualize it then it would be easy for you to understand Ans: cubes which are 2 faces colour are on edge except two at corners which have 3 colour so to remove them we subtract 2 (n-2) for each edge and there are 12 edges so we multiply by 12 and we get formula (n-2)×12
